Chain Reactions’ Opens Friday in NY/LA, Exploring the ‘Texas Chain Saw Massacre’ Legacy

Five artist-focused chapters with archival outtakes trace how Tobe Hooper’s 1974 landmark shaped creators across generations.

Overview

  • Dark Sky Films launches the theatrical run on September 19 in New York and Los Angeles with a nationwide expansion set for September 26.
  • The documentary’s interview subjects are Stephen King, Takashi Miike, Patton Oswalt, Karyn Kusama, and film scholar Alexandra Heller-Nicholas.
  • Alexandre O. Philippe structures the film as chapter-length portraits that examine personal influence, using rare outtakes rather than offering a conventional making-of.
  • A new clip debuted via Variety features King recalling a 1982 Colorado screening and noting the worn print’s realism and lack of artifice.
  • Early reviews highlight a contextual, celebratory approach that encourages revisiting the original, following a trailer and fresh clips released this week.
